Hi,
I have had constant pain in my lower back and left flank area for 3-4 months now. Most of the time it is a constant dull ache, but sometimes I'll also get twinges of severe pain in this area. I had an abdominal ultrasound which found a stone in my right kidney, but my left kidney was normal. It is also very tender over my left flank area if I push on it. Is it possible for a small stone not to show up on an ultrasound? Could this cause a constant dull ache?

Yes, it's possible the ultrasound don't reveal anything if the stone in your kidney is smaller than 2mms. Which is good news! And I agree with Andrea, the urine test sometimes can come out totally negative and with no traces of blood and yet you can have a tiny stone or, better still, some gravel. The pain you're describing is something I know pretty well. If I were you I'd drink plenty of water and take some herbal teas that are mildly diuretic.
